2. Understanding The Risk Landscape
A. Common Hacking Techniques in the Cryptocurrency World:
1. Phishing Attacks:
Phishing attacks involve fraudulent attempts to obtain
sensitive information from individuals by posing as a trusted entity. In the
context of cryptocurrency, hackers can create fake websites, emails, or
messages that mimic legitimate cryptocurrency exchanges or wallets. Their goal
is to trick users into providing their private keys, login credentials, or
other personal information. Once obtained, these details can be used to access
the victim's cryptocurrency funds.
2. Malware and Ransomware:
Malware, also known as malicious software, is specifically
designed to infiltrate computer systems with the intent to cause harm.
Ransomware is a specific type of malware that encrypts user data and demands
payment (often in cryptocurrency) to restore access. In the cryptocurrency
world, malware can target wallets or exchanges, allowing hackers to gain
unauthorized access to users' accounts and steal their digital assets.
3. Changing SIM:
In SIM swapping, hackers convince a telecom provider to
transfer a victim's phone number to a SIM card controlled by the attacker. By
doing so, they can intercept the authentication codes and gain access to the
victim's cryptocurrency accounts. This technique relies on social engineering
tactics to manipulate telecom customer support representatives.
4. Social Engineering:
Social engineering is the process of manipulating
individuals into disclosing sensitive information or engaging in activities
that may compromise security. In the context of cryptocurrency, social
engineering tactics can include impersonating trusted entities, exploiting
human trust, or forcing users to reveal their private keys or login
credentials.
B. Real Life Examples of Cryptocurrency Hacks:
There have been several high-profile cryptocurrency hacks,
resulting in significant financial losses and raising concerns about security
in the industry. Some examples include:
1. Mount Gox:
Once one of the largest Bitcoin exchanges, Mt. Gox suffered
a massive hack in 2014, resulting in the loss of approximately 850,000 bitcoins
from both its hot wallet and customer deposits.
2. Coin Check:
In 2018, Japanese cryptocurrency exchange Coincheck
experienced a hack that resulted in the theft of more than $500 million worth
of NEM tokens, making it one of the largest cryptocurrency thefts ever.

3. Securing Your Cryptocurrency Wallets
A. Types of Cryptocurrency Wallets:
1. Hardware Wallets:
Hardware wallets are specialized physical devices designed
to securely store private keys offline. They provide a high level of security
by keeping keys offline, making them less susceptible to hacking attempts.
Users can connect the hardware wallet to a computer or mobile device to access
their cryptocurrencies when needed. Popular brands of hardware wallets include
Ledger, Treasure, and Capkey.
2. Software Wallets:
Software wallets, also known as digital wallets or hot
wallets, are applications or software programs that store private keys on
Internet-connected devices such as computers, smartphones, or tablets. While
easy to access, they are more vulnerable to online threats such as hacking,
malware, or phishing attacks. Examples of software wallets include desktop
wallets, mobile wallets, and online wallets provided by exchanges.
3. Paper Wallets:
A paper wallet involves printing or writing public and
private keys on a physical piece of paper. This is considered a form of cold
storage, meaning the keys are kept offline, protecting them from online hacking
attempts. However, paper wallets require careful handling to prevent damage,
loss, or unauthorized access to keys.
B. Best Ways to Secure Wallet
1. Two Factor Authentication (2FA):
Enabling two-factor authentication requires another form of
authentication, usually a code sent to the mobile device or an additional layer
of security generated by an authenticator app, in addition to a password. This
significantly increases the security of accessing your wallet, as if someone
gets your password, they will still need a second factor to gain access.
2. Strong Passwords:
It is important to use strong, unique passwords for your
wallet. Creating a strong and secure password often requires a combination of
upper and lower case letters, numbers and special characters. Avoid using
easy-to-guess or commonly used passwords.
3. Update Wallet Software Regularly:
Keeping your wallet software updated ensures that you have
the latest security patches and features. Developers often release updates to
address vulnerabilities and enhance security, so updating your wallet regularly
reduces the risk of exploits from known security vulnerabilities.
4. Back up Your Wallet:
Backing up your wallet, especially if it's a software or
hardware wallet, is very important. This backup usually involves writing a
recovery phrase or keeping a copy of the wallet file in a safe location. If
your device is lost, damaged or compromised, having a backup ensures you can
get your funds back.

4. Secure Methods for Online Transactions
A. Verification of Legitimacy of Websites and Exchanges:
When engaging with cryptocurrency-related websites or
exchanges, it is crucial to verify their legitimacy to ensure the safety of
your transactions and assets. Some steps to verify legitimacy include checking
SSL encryption (a padlock icon in the URL bar), verifying website URLs for
validity (beware of phishing sites with similar URLs), Researching the exchange's
reputation and reviews, verifying its registration and compliance with relevant
regulatory authorities, and testing security features such as two-factor
authentication (2FA) and cold storage options.
B. Use of Secure and Private Networks:
Using secure and private networks, such as your home network
or a trusted virtual private network (VPN), increases the security of your
cryptocurrency transactions. Public networks, such as those in cafes, airports,
or other public places, may be more vulnerable to hacking attempts or snooping,
potentially compromising the privacy of your data and transactions.
C. Avoid Public Wi-Fi for Sensitive Transactions:
Public Wi-Fi networks pose security risks due to their
susceptibility to various forms of cyber attacks. Avoid performing sensitive
cryptocurrency transactions, such as accessing your wallet or initiating
transfers while connected to public Wi-Fi. If necessary, consider using a VPN
for added security or use your mobile data connection for added security.
D. Double-checking Transaction Details Before Confirming:
Before confirming any cryptocurrency transaction,
double-check all details to ensure accuracy. Confirm the recipient's wallet
address, the amount you're sending, and any additional transaction fees. Cryptocurrency
transactions, once initiated, are in most cases irreversible. Verifying these
details helps prevent mistakes, such as sending funds to the wrong address,
which could result in the loss of your assets.

6. Keeping Your Private Keys Secure
A. Importance of Private Keys:
Private keys are the primary cryptographic keys that provide
ownership and control over cryptocurrency assets stored in a wallet. They are
used to access and authorize transactions on the blockchain. Each wallet has a
unique private key, which must be kept secure and confidential. The importance
of private keys lies in the fact that anyone with access to these keys gains
control over the associated cryptocurrency funds. Losing or compromising the
private key means permanently losing access to the funds.
B. Cold Storage Solutions for Private Keys:
Cold storage refers to storing private keys offline, away
from Internet-connected devices, which significantly reduces the risk of
unauthorized access or hacking attempts. Cold storage solutions for private
keys include:
1. Hardware Wallets:
Physical devices designed to securely store private keys
offline provide a high level of security against online threats.
2. Paper Wallets:
A form of cold storage that involves physically (offline)
writing or printing private keys on paper, ensuring protection against online
hacking attempts.
Both hardware wallets and paper wallets are considered
secure cold storage options because they keep private keys offline, reducing
the risk of cyber attacks.
C. Refraining from Sharing Private Keys with Anyone:
One of the fundamental principles of cryptocurrency security
is to never share private keys with anyone. Private keys must be kept secret
and known only to the owner of the wallet. Sharing private keys, whether
intentionally or unintentionally, poses a serious security risk. If someone
gains access to your private keys, they gain control of your cryptocurrency
funds and can transfer or steal them without your consent. No legitimate
organization or service provider will ever ask for your private keys.

9. Physical Protection Measures
A. Securing Hardware Wallets and Devices:
Hardware wallets are physical devices designed to securely
store private keys offline, providing a high level of security for
cryptocurrency storage. To ensure security of hardware wallets and devices:
1. Physical Protection:
Keep your hardware wallet in a safe and secure location,
away from possible theft, loss, or unauthorized access. Consider using a safe
or secure location such as a locked drawer or safe deposit box.
2. PIN Protection:
Most hardware wallets use a PIN code as an extra layer of
security. Always set a strong PIN that is not easily guessed and never share it
with anyone.
3. Firmware Updates:
Update your hardware wallet's firmware regularly to ensure
it has the latest security patches and features. Manufacturers release updates
to address threats and enhance security.
4. Recovery Seed Backup:
Securely store the recovery token (a string of words used to
restore access to your wallet in the event of loss or damage) in a separate
location from the hardware wallet. Consider using a secure method to protect
recovery seed from physical damage, water, fire or other disasters, such as a
durable metal recovery seed storage device.
B. Using Secure Storage for Backup Seeds and Recovery Phrases:
A recovery seed or recovery phrase is an important component
for restoring access to your cryptocurrency funds if the hardware wallet is
lost, damaged or inaccessible. These backup seeds or recovery phrases must be
stored securely:
1. Offline Storage:
Keep the recovery seed or phrase offline and away from
devices connected to the Internet. Avoid storing it digitally or online, as it
can be vulnerable to hacking or theft.
2. Sustainable and Safe Medium:
Use a safe storage solution designed to protect the
recovered seeds, such as special metal plates or equipment designed
specifically for storing seed phrases. These solutions protect against physical
damage, moisture, fire and other hazards.
3. Multiple Copies:
Make multiple copies of the recovery token or phrase and
store them in separate safe places. This redundancy ensures that you have
backup options if one copy is lost or compromised.
4. Privacy and Confidentiality:
Treat the recovery badge or phrase with utmost
confidentiality and privacy. Never share it with anyone and avoid storing it in
easily accessible or public places.
